Tips on using letterhead

  • Use letterhead designed specifically for laser printers.
  • Print a test page on the letterhead being considered for use before buying large quantities.
  • Before loading letterhead, flex, fan, and straighten the stacks to prevent sheets from sticking together.
  • Page orientation is important when printing on letterhead.
    Source
    Printing
    Printable side
    Paper orientation
    Trays
    One‑sided
    Faceup
    Load the sheet with the top edge entering the printer first.
    Trays
    Two‑sided
    Facedown
    Load the sheet with the bottom edge entering the printer first.
    Manual feeder
    One‑sided
    Facedown
    Load the sheet with the top edge entering the printer first.
    Manual feeder
    Two‑sided
    Faceup
    Load the sheet with the bottom edge entering the printer first.
    Multipurpose feeder
    One‑sided
    Facedown
    Load the sheet with the top edge entering the printer first.
    Multipurpose feeder
    Two‑sided
    Faceup
    Load the sheet with the bottom edge entering the printer first.
    Check with the manufacturer or vendor to determine whether or not the preprinted letterhead is acceptable for laser printers.
